Abstract BackgroundWith KiESEL, the Children’s Nutrition Survey to Record Food Consumption, the German Federal Institute for Risk Assessment (BfR) collected representative food consumption data for children aged six months up to five years. KiESEL was one of five modules of KiGGS Wave2 (German Health Interview and Examination Survey for Children and Adolescents) conducted by the Robert Koch-Institute (RKI). The objective was to update the consumption data for children in Germany and to fill a data gap for the age group of five-year-old children. The study provides an up-to-date and comprehensive database that will be used for exposure assessment, as part of risk assessment of Germany’s youngest consumers. MethodsIn the years 2014 to 2017, more than 1000 children from all over Germany participated in KiESEL. During home visits, survey staff conducted a questionnaire-based interview including a food propensity questionnaire (FPQ) on seldom eaten foods and questions concerning consumption outside home, dietary habits and diet during first year. The interviewer measured the children’s height and weight. Families and childcare workers filled out a food record, covering three consecutive days and one independent day. Data are based on the FPQ and present consumption frequencies. Depending on the question, socioeconomic status (SES) and migration background were considered.Results 1104 participants had an interview and filled out the questionnaire on usual food intake, seldom eaten foods and consumption away from home. They were included in sample1. 1008 of these participants additionally reported food consumption of at least three days (sample2). 91.2 % of the children follow no special diet and 0.8 % are vegetarians. 7 % of the older children consuming soya-drink. For some foods differences in consumption across SES or migration status were noted. Children from families with higher SES consume more often soya-based substitute milk as families with lower SES (p<0.00005).ConclusionsKiESEL gathered up-to-date consumption data for more than 1000 children living in Germany, aged six month up to including five years. The data will be used for risk assessments of the BfR and provided to national and international partners.

Abstract Objectives To systematically identify, compile, and harmonize national and sub-national individual-level dietary data around the world using a common food classification and description system (FCDS); promote collaboration with data owners worldwide; and publicly disseminate methods and datasets to the global nutrition community. Methods The Global Dietary Database (GDD) and the FAO/WHO Global Individual Food consumption data Tool (FAO/WHO GIFT) initiative, in collaboration with the European Food Safety Authority (EFSA), developed a framework to standardize the characterization of 24-hour recall and food record survey data at their finest level, using FoodEx2 (Figure). FoodEx2 is a comprehensive FCDS developed by EFSA, adapted for international high-quality food characterization and methodologically superior to prior international FCDS. Single food items are characterized through a classification system (hierarchical nested food groups) and 32 description elements (facets), such as cooking process. Standardized criteria, procedures, and templates were developed to: (1) identify and (2) prioritize eligible surveys for FoodEx2 mapping; (3) efficiently contact data owners and obtain approval for public dissemination; (4) allocate financial assistance as appropriate; (5) obtain survey information and assess survey and diet tool quality; (6) train data owners on dataset preparation and FoodEx2 mapping; (7) collect harmonized microdata, including structure, sociodemographics, diet metrics, units of measure, and food characterization; and (8) publicly disseminate methods and datasets via the GDD and FAO/WHO GIFT platforms. Results A total of 151 surveys have been identified as high priority. Harmonization has been completed for 24 European surveys by EFSA, which will be incorporated in the GDD and FAO/WHO GIFT platforms upon approval of data owners; 8 surveys by FAO/WHO GIFT; and is ongoing for another 4. Thus far, the data owners of 53 surveys from 41 countries, including Brazil, India, and Iran, confirmed interest in joining; all surveys either used none or a local FCDS. Conclusions These new methods developed will provide the most comprehensive and standardized databases of dietary intakes worldwide. Such global dietary data harmonization is imperative for global diet monitoring and informed priority setting. Funding Sources Gates Foundation. Supporting Tables, Images and/or Graphs

AbstractA cross-sectional survey, FINDIET 2007, was carried out in Finland. Food intake data was collected by a 48 h recall interview. Additional food intake data was collected by a repeated 3 d food diary, a barcode-based product diary, a food frequency questionnaire and by a supplementary questionnaire on rarely eaten foods. The purpose of the present paper is to describe the methodology of the national dietary survey and to discuss the particular implications for the applications of food consumption data in risk assessment. The food consumption data of the FINDIET 2007 survey can be used in food risk assessment, due thanks to flexible data processing of individual food consumption, and a risk assessment point of view was taken into account. However, international standardisation projects are needed in order to estimate comparable food intakes.

The risk assessment of lead (Pb) requires the use of biokinetic models to translate measured concentrations of Pb in food and environmental media into blood lead (BPb). The aim of this study was to assess the applicability of the Integrated Exposure Uptake Biokinetic (IEUBK) model in the health risk assessment of Pb among children in Blantyre. Children (152) aged 1–6 years were recruited into this cross-sectional study, and foods, house dust, playground soil, water, and venous blood (1 mL) were collected and analyzed for Pb. A seven-day food frequency questionnaire (FFQ) was used to collect food consumption data. The concentrations of Pb ranged from 0.01 to 3.3 mg/kg in food, 2.3 to 265 mg/kg and 1.5 to 482 mg/kg in house dust and playground soil, respectively, as well as 2.0 µg/dL to 50.4 µg/dL and 6.8 to 39.2 µg/dL for measured and predicted BPb, respectively. Various statistical tests indicated less than satisfactory agreement between measured and predicted BPb values. Despite the lack of reliable food consumption data and other limitations, both the predicted and measured BPb values indicate that children in Blantyre are exposed to high levels of Pb, largely through food and soil as a minor source.

The 1st International Conference on Microbiological Risk Assessment: Foodborne Hazards was held in July 2002. One of the goals of that conference was to evaluate the current status and future needs and directions of the science of microbial risk assessment. This article is based in part on a talk presented at that meeting. Here, we review the types of food consumption data available for use in microbial risk assessments and address their strengths and limitations. Consumption data available range from total population summary data derived from food production statistics to detailed information, derived from national food consumption surveys, about the types and amounts of food consumed at the individual level. Although population summary data are available for most countries, detailed data are available for a limited number of countries and may only be available in summary format. Despite the relatively large amount of detailed information collected by these national surveys, information crucial to microbial risk assessments, such as the specific types of foods, the eating patterns of susceptible populations, or an individual's propensity for consuming high-risk foods (e.g., eating undercooked hamburgers, raw shellfish, or temperature-abused foods), are not collected during these surveys.

The National Diet and Nutrition Survey (NDNS) is a cross-sectional survey designed to gather data representative of the UK population on food consumption, nutrient intakes and nutritional status. The objectives of the present paper were to identify and describe food consumption and nutrient intakes in the UK from the first year of the NDNS rolling programme (2008–09) and compare these with the 2000–01 NDNS of adults aged 19–64 years and the 1997 NDNS of young people aged 4–18 years. Differences in median daily food consumption and nutrient intakes between the surveys were compared by sex and age group (4–10 years, 11–18 years and 19–64 years). There were no changes in energy, total fat or carbohydrate intakes between the surveys. Children aged 4–10 years had significantly lower consumption of soft drinks (not low calorie), crisps and savoury snacks and chocolate confectionery in 2008–09 than in 1997 (all P < 0·0001). The percentage contribution of non-milk extrinsic sugars to food energy was also significantly lower than in 1997 in children aged 4–10 years (P < 0·0001), contributing 13·7–14·6 % in 2008–09 compared with 16·8 % in 1997. These changes were not as marked in older children and there were no changes in these foods and nutrients in adults. There was still a substantial proportion (46 %) of girls aged 11–18 years and women aged 19–64 years (21 %) with mean daily Fe intakes below the lower reference nutrient intake. Since previous surveys there have been some positive changes in intakes especially in younger children. However, further attention is required in other groups, in particular adolescent girls.

Results of the food consumption surveys are utilized in many areas, such as for example risk assessment, cognition of consumer trends, health education and planning of prevention projects. Standardization of national consumption data for international comparison is an important task. The intention work began in the 1970s. Because of the widespread utilization of food consumption data, many international projects have been done with the aim of their harmonization. The present study shows data collection methods for groups of the food consumption data, their utilization, furthermore, the stations of the international harmonization works in details. The authors underline that for the application of the food consumption data on the international level, it is crucial to harmonize the surveys’ parameters (e.g. time of data collection, method, number of participants, number of the analysed days and the age groups). Food consumption survey is an essential parts of nutrition surveys. It helps to determine the type and quantity of food consumed, assessing the balance of the diet, the relationship between nutrient intake and health, diseases, and economic status, culture society... There are many methods to investigate food consumption. 24-hour food record is a method that record all food consumed by the subject during previous 24 hours. Using this method in chidren helps to assess the their diet to see if it responses the demand in order to have proper nutrition. Objectives: 1. Calculating the number of each food groups consumed within 24 hours of children 1 to 5 years in Phuoc Vinh ward, Hue City; 2. Assessing the quality of their diet and some related factors. Methodology: A cross-sectional study was implemented on 200 pairs of children aged 1 to 5 and parents or caregivers living in Phuoc Vinh ward, Hue city and some related factors. Results: 82% of the children’s diets covered 4 food groups. Prevalence of glucide, protein, lipide out of the total energy intake were 44.1%, 19.5%, 36.3% respectively within group of 12-<48 months and 50%, 19.5%, 30.6% respectively within group of 48-<72 months. Total energy and protein intake were higher than demanded (p <0.05) while glucide and lipide were lower than demanded (p <0.05). Economical status of family was significant associated with variety of food (all 4 food groups) in the diet of children (p <0.05) and total energy consumed (p <0.05).
